Julio Bashmore recently worked on music for Jessie Ware, and now the smooth London singer has returned the favor for the forward-leaning Bristol, U.K., producer. Bashmore helmed Ware’s “Imagine It,” released as part of the “Gold Edition” of her Essential album Devotion. He also produced her masterful breakout track “110%,” which had to be called “You’re Never Gonna Move” after sample-clearance troubles. Now Ware lends her vocals to Castor’s “Peppermint,” which just debuted on BBC Radio 1 DJ Annie Mac’s show. The sparse four-on-floor bounce and repeated dance-diva “I’m hot for you” hook nod toward vintage Chicago house — specifically, Lil Louis’ “I’m Hot for You” — but crucially, those echoes of the past cruise through a silvery contemporary sensibility. You could almost say Bashmore underuses Ware’s dusky coo, if that understated quality wasn’t already part of her allure.
